The Spy
by Paulo Coelho
A tale inspired by the life and death of Mata Hari is presented as a series of letters written from prison on the eve of her death and includes her reflections on her childhood in a small Dutch town, her unhappy years as the wife of an alcoholic diplomat, her rise to celebrity in Europe and the choices that led to her execution for espionage.

The Last Days of New Paris
by China Miéville
A Surrealist bomb transfigures an alternate-reality World War II Paris into a phantasmagoric dreamscape, unleashing a race of nightmarish creatures.
